The Toll by Neal Shusterman

4.0

What I Did Like:
+As it was with the previous books, there’s a lot of deep themes buried here among the text. I love that!
+The big reveals are satisfying. You’ve built up to some of these for three books, they had the potential to let you down. Instead, it works and makes the reader feel almost vindicated.
+The ending leaves things to the imagination, which I like. I was able to keep thinking about these characters for a bit, imagining what they must be up to now and how things worked out for them.

Who Should Read This One:
-Obviously, fans of the earlier works in the series should read this one too. Many of your favorite characters make a comeback in satisfying ways.
-If you’re a fan of dystopian books in general, I’d highly recommend this full trilogy (starting with Scythe).
